coord_munch can convert closed shapes to closed form (#5081)
Browse files Browse the repository at this point in the history
* `coord_munch()` can close polygons

* Polygon-like Geoms use the `make_closed` argument

* Speed up rectangles to polygons

* Accept invisible visual changes

* Add NEWS bullet

* Document `make_closed` argument

* Fix order issue

* make_closed -> is_closed

* improve `close_poly()`

* Remove closing point after munching

* Accept snapshots

* Add munching test

# Closes a polygon type data structure by repeating the first-in-group after
# the last-in-group
close_poly <- function(data) {
# Sort by group
groups <- data[, intersect(c("group", "subgroup"), names(data)), drop = FALSE]
ord <- vec_order(groups)

# Run length encoding stats
runs <- vec_run_sizes(vec_slice(groups, ord))
ends <- cumsum(runs)
starts <- ends - runs + 1

# Repeat 1st row of group after every group
index <- seq_len(nrow(data))
insert <- ends + seq_along(ends)
new_index <- integer(length(index) + length(runs))
new_index[-insert] <- index
new_index[insert] <- starts

vec_slice(data, ord[new_index])
}

# Convert rectangle to polygon
# Useful for non-Cartesian coordinate systems where it's easy to work purely in
# terms of locations, rather than locations and dimensions. Note that, though
# `polygonGrob()` expects an open form, closed form is needed for correct
# munching (c.f. https://github.com/tidyverse/ggplot2/issues/3037#issuecomment-458406857).
#
# @keyword internal
rect_to_poly <- function(xmin, xmax, ymin, ymax) {
data_frame0(
y = c(ymax, ymax, ymin, ymin, ymax),
x = c(xmin, xmax, xmax, xmin, xmin)
)
}
